WASHINGTON, DC - House Democratic Whip Steny H. Hoyer (MD) released the following statement today ahead of the Ways and Means Committee’s markup of a resolution of inquiry to demand President Trump's tax returns:

“Rep. Bill Pascrell's resolution of inquiry seeks to provide a means for the American people to find much-sought and much-deserved answers about Donald Trump's many potential conflicts of interest. Every president for over 40 years has voluntarily issued his tax returns, a tradition of disclosure that ended with President Trump. While it is clear that today’s Ways and Means Committee markup of Rep. Pascrell's resolution is intended to bury it in procedural purgatory, full transparency and disclosure dictate it should immediately be brought to the Floor for a vote so that the American people can see what President Trump has been working so hard to conceal.”
